Most of us are now familiar with apps that track whats known as our digital biomarkers. These include the steps, weve taken, our heart rate, and our weight. In recent years startups have appeared which can, in a relatively turnkey manner, track our biomedical markers, such as cholesterol levels, for instance. Few, however, are seeking to combine the two to get a 360-degree view of how our bodies are doing.
